Good morning. I have a 04 Dodge Ram hitch receiver that I am trying to sell but the guy has an 06 Dodge Ram. I've tired doing some research and if I'm not mistaken the bumpers are completely different but not entirely sure. Do you guys think it would fit his truck or not??? Any help would be greatly appreciated.

The mounting points on the frame will be the same, but the actual position of the receiver may vary. It's best to cross reference the part number, as the fit/finish of the receiver may vary between years.
Chances are it'll fit without issue, but there is no way to say definitively with the little info provided.
